PowerShellで内部文字列(here-string)を使用してASCII画像を描画できます。 このASCIIのためのグラフィックスは、変数にここに文字列に格納する必要があります。 カットの下に雪だるまを描くためのスクリプトです。
スクリプト
$snowowerson = @" ________ * [________] . * * . |________| / . * | |/ * ========= * ______________ * |||||| / \ ||> || ( 0 0 ) . . ||- | | O | |||||| \ {---} / * * \====/ [~~~~~~~~~] \\// _/====||=====\_ _||-'`/ || \`'-._ * * .-` )| ; || ; '. / `--.| || | `\ | \ || |-, \ . * \ .; \/ ; |_, | `'''||` ,\ 0 /, `.__/ ||.` '. 0 .' `. * * || ` ' ' ` \ || ; . * || | . || | * @ || | @ .__.-""-.__.-"""|| ;.-"""-.__.-""-.__. || / ||'. .' || '-._ _ _ _ _.-' "@ Clear-Host $snowowerson
実際、内側の線の使用は、このようなパターンだけに限定されません。
引用符のルールを気にせずに情報を入力し、出力をフォーマットできるため、PowerShellでのテキストの操作が簡単になります。
ここでは、文字列とPowerShellでのテキストに関する有用な情報VadimsPodānsブログへ 。